Chatfuel
Best for: Small businesses, e‑commerce stores, brands looking for quick Messenger bots
Chatfuel is a prominent no‑code chatbot builder that has long served businesses looking to deploy conversational experiences on platforms like Facebook Messenger and Instagram. Its drag‑and‑drop flow builder allows marketers to design dialogue scripts without coding, while its AI module uses natural language understanding to interpret user intent. Chatfuel excels in rapid deployment, offering pre‑built templates for FAQs, lead generation, and ticketing. The platform also supports basic e‑commerce functions like product catalogs and checkout flows through integration with Shopify and WooCommerce. Pricing starts at a free tier with limited features, moving to a Pro plan at $15/month for expanded users, unlimited broadcasts, and advanced analytics. For larger enterprises, a Premium tier is available with custom branding and priority support. Strengths include its extensive library of templates, strong integration ecosystem, and a user community that shares best practices. However, Chatfuel’s AI is primarily intent‑based and may not handle complex relational queries without significant custom development. It also lacks a built‑in knowledge graph, meaning advanced plant relationship queries would require external services or manual data entry. While it supports webhooks for external automation, the platform does not natively offer long‑term memory or hosted AI pages.

ManyChat
Best for: Marketers, e‑commerce sites, businesses focused on messaging marketing
ManyChat is another leading no‑code chatbot platform focused primarily on Facebook Messenger and SMS channels. Its visual flow editor allows users to stitch together conversational paths, dynamic content blocks, and broadcast messages. ManyChat’s AI uses intent recognition to guide users, and it offers built‑in tools for lead capture, segmentation, and drip campaigns. The platform supports e‑commerce through Shopify, enabling product recommendations and checkout within the chat. ManyChat offers a free plan for up to 500 subscribers, with Paid plans starting at $10/month for unlimited subscribers and advanced features such as custom branding, API access, and multi‑language support. ManyChat excels at marketing automation, with robust tagging and funnel creation, making it suitable for lead generation and customer retention. However, it does not provide a knowledge graph or advanced content retrieval, limiting its ability to answer complex landscaping queries that depend on plant relationships. While it supports webhooks and Zapier integration, the platform lacks a dedicated fact‑validation layer and long‑term memory on its web chat widgets.

Landbot
Best for: Small to medium businesses needing branded web chat, event organizers, lead capture
Landbot is a visual chatbot builder that specializes in web-based conversational experiences. Its drag‑and‑drop interface allows designers to create chatbots that can be embedded as floating widgets or full‑page experiences on any website. Landbot supports integration with Google Sheets, Zapier, and a range of CRMs, enabling data capture and workflow automation. The platform also offers a real‑time chatbot editor for live editing and debugging, and it provides analytics dashboards to track engagement metrics. Pricing starts at $30/month for the Starter plan (up to 1,000 chats), scaling up to the Enterprise plan with higher limits and advanced features. Landbot’s strength lies in its visual design capabilities, making it easy to produce branded chat experiences that match a website’s aesthetic. However, the AI capabilities are relatively basic; the platform relies on pre‑defined rules and simple intent matching, which may not suffice for complex landscaping queries involving plant relationships or design logic. Additionally, Landbot does not include a knowledge graph, long‑term memory, or hosted AI courses.
